Anthony Marie Truchard, M.D.: Physician and Winemaker Merges Skills through Chemistry

Owner, Truchard Vineyards (Napa Valley, CA)
B.S.C.E., The University of Texas at Austin, 1963
M.D., The University of Texas Southwestern School of Medicine

If Tony Truchard were to have looked into the future while studying engineering at UT in the early 1960s, winemaking surely wouldn’t have been on his radar for a career 50 years later. Becoming a doctor seemed more logical, which happened first. “I knew I wanted to go to medical school after finishing my chemical engineering degree. I was in R.O.T.C. and signed up with the Army,” comments Tony. The good study skills and work load Tony was accustomed to from his engineering studies paid off during medical school, not to mention all the chemistry he had already taken.

After finishing medical school at UT Southwestern in Dallas, Tony was assigned to Walter Reed Hospital for his internship and Fort Sam Houston for his internal medicine residency. From there he was transferred to various hospitals out west. This is where the story gets interesting.

“I grew up in Cat Spring, Texas, near Columbus (west of Houston). My father was a truck farmer. He raised a variety of crops and sold them out of the back of his truck. I was surrounded by the farming lifestyle growing up,” says Tony. So while in Northern California, Tony and his wife Jo Ann, also a UT alum, started exploring the vineyards of northern California and Tony got a crazy idea.

“I wanted to grow grapes. We bought our first parcel of land, 20 acres, in the Carneros region of Napa Valley in 1973. There was only one winery in the region at that time as the soil in that area was known to be shallow, with clay underneath and little water supply,” says Tony. The price was right given the perceived low quality of the soil and the Truchards took the leap.

Tony’s engineering mind, combined with his farming background and Jo Ann’s pragmatic nature, has been a perfect combination guiding the Truchards in good and bad times while growing their vineyard and winemaking business. Installing drip irrigation and water pumps and digging reservoirs were all necessary to have a robust crop in the Carneros region. More parcels were purchased over the years. The family of eight moved to the vineyard in 1987 and Tony closed his medical practice in 1991. The winemaking began in 1989, using only grapes grown on their estate. Once again Tony found that his chemical engineering background was a perfect complement to thoughtful discussions and decisions with the Truchard Vineyard’s chief winemaker.

Steve Poizner: Silicon Valley Entrepreneur Gives Back through Public Service

Entrepreneur, Republican Primary Gubernatorial Candidate (Los Gatos ,CA)
B.S.E.E., The University of Texas at Austin, 1978
M.B.A., Stanford University, 1980

Most successful business professionals give back to their communities by supporting philanthropies and serving on non-profit boards. Cockrell School alum Steve Poizner has taken the concept to a new level. Leveraging his success as an entrepreneur in Silicon Valley, Poizner joined the White House Fellow Program one week before the September 11, 2001 attacks. His knowledge of GPS technology landed him as a director in the National Security Council. From there he taught government in a public high school in east San Jose, was elected California’s Insurance Commissioner and is now running as a republican candidate in the California primary for governor. That is exactly what Poizner did. His first big success was the building of Strategic Mapping Inc., a company that assists police departments, utilities and transportation companies with strategic planning and logistics. This was followed by the development of Snap Track, a company focused on technology that put life-saving GPS receivers into 700 million cell phones around the world.
